WebThis vector equation means we must have simultaneously Ax − Bx = 0, Ay − By = 0, and Az − Bz = 0. Hence, we can write →A = →B if and only if the corresponding components of vectors →A and →B are equal: →A = →B ⇔ {Ax = Bx Ay = By Az = Bz. 2.24. Two vectors are equal when their corresponding scalar components are equal.
